Zhichu Chen wrote:
> Cool, but just curiosity, metapost can handle fonts right?
> How those glyphs don't have this problem? I've read the
> specification of the type1 fonts, they don't seem to have
> such weird paths, just some borderlines with different
> directions.

PostScript paths are more advanced than Metapost's draw objects,
but Metapost never sees these paths of font glyphs at all.
(well, except via the new primitive 'glyph X of', but that
indeed does have this problem.)
